Key Takeaways

  • Validate Your Idea: Before investing time and resources, ensure there's a real demand for your product or service.
  • Reality Check: Accept that your initial business idea might not be as great as you think; be open to feedback and change.
  • Save Resources: By validating first, you avoid wasting precious time and money on a potentially doomed concept.

Additional Insights

Let's sprinkle some humor here: Imagine spending months building a gourmet peanut butter brand only to discover everyone in your target market is allergic. Oops! That's why validation is your best friend. It saves you from those "why did I think this was a good idea?" moments.

Remember, even giants like Airbnb and Uber started small, validating their concepts with minimal viable products before scaling. So take a page from their playbook: start lean, test, tweak, and grow.
